How about teasing the trout? !
This 1st lake, coming from St Martin is reserved exclusively for fishing; it is 242m long. Surrounded by a large wooded lawn, it is above all a haven of peace and tranquility where you can observe mallards, rabbits...
This landscaped fishing lake is lucky enough to have a small island located in the middle which is a hunting reserve: you will have plenty of time to observe mallards, moorhens and wild rabbits while waiting for the fish to bite. fish hook !

You will find the following aquatic species: wild and rainbow trout, perch, carp, pike, roach, tench, chub, crayfish, minnows, frogs, toads...

Night carp fishing: "no kill" organized by the Faucigny Approved Association for Fishing and the Protection of the Aquatic Environment (registration required)

Fishing competitions organized by the fishing company

Fishing license: on sale at the Passion Pêche store or at the Sallanches Tourist Office - Sites and regulations: Haute-Savoie fishing license offered with the licence.

Dogs are prohibited near the lakes.

The walk along the water is a footpath that allows you to observe lakes, rivers and waterfalls while discovering our cultural heritage: the Old Bridge of St Martin, classified as a historical monument, the Baroque church of St Martin and the chapel of Luzier.

A little history: The Ilettes lakes were created in 1977

In 1976 a meeting was held between Sallanches and Saint-Martin for the development of Lac des Ilettes. This area located on the territory of Sallanches but bordering with the municipality of Saint-Martin could only be developed by a common agreement of the two municipalities.

In 1977, the development of Ilettes will help the merger of St Martin and Sallanches.
For the construction of the future white highway, this area will be reserved for the extraction of materials.
Two other large lakes will be updated to be subsequently developed into a tourist site.

Today it is a beautiful place of relaxation for all
